After being introduced in 1961, the Disneykin figures had a nice 10 year run before nearing the end of it's run.  As a last ditch effort, in 1971, Marx released the figures as a set of 48 - sold in six sets of 8 carded figures.  The figures were sort of "themed" and did have a mixture of what were once 1st and 2nd series figures.  It's interesting to note that the 3 Little Pigs FINALLY got a real Big Bad Wolf (Marx had earlier used Brer Fox as a stand in).  Although the quality on these end-run figures suffered, they were only produced for a very short time.  That, coupled with the inherent destructive design of bubble carded packaging, makes still carded examples very scarce today.
